Position Overview
The IT Integration Specialist is responsible for developing and implementing integration solutions to ensure seamless data flow and communication between various IT systems and applications. This role involves working closely with different departments, understanding their integration needs, and providing technical expertise to design, develop, and maintain integration solutions. The IT Integration Specialist plays a critical role in ensuring that business processes are efficient, data is accurate, and systems work harmoniously.

Key Responsibilities
1. Integration Design and Development
  • Analyze integration requirements and design appropriate solutions
  • Develop integration workflows and data mappings between systems
  • Use middleware and integration platforms to implement integration solutions
2. System Connectivity
  • Establish and maintain connections between various IT systems and applications
  • Ensure data is transferred accurately and securely between systems
  • Work with APIs, web services, and other technologies to enable system communication
3. Technical Support and Troubleshooting
  • Provide technical support for integration-related issues
  • Troubleshoot and resolve integration problems promptly
  • Perform root cause analysis and implement solutions to prevent recurrence
4. Performance Monitoring and Optimization
  • Monitor the performance of integration solutions
  • Identify and resolve performance bottlenecks
  • Optimize integration workflows to improve efficiency and reduce latency
5. Documentation and Training
  • Create and maintain comprehensive documentation for integration processes and solutions
  • Develop user guides and technical manuals for end-users and support staff
  • Conduct training sessions to educate team members on integration tools and best practices
6. Collaboration and Communication
  • Work closely with business analysts, developers, and other IT professionals to gather requirements and deliver integration solutions
  • Communicate effectively with stakeholders to provide updates on integration projects and issues
  • Collaborate with third-party vendors and service providers to manage external integrations
7. Security and Compliance
  • Implement security measures to protect data during integration
  • Ensure integration solutions comply with relevant regulatory requirements and organizational policies
  • Conduct regular security assessments and audits
